Output 81b3048b9e4f753d23ea3a355f4312af7432b987e296a5862b661c9bb624c07f:0

value
12703298269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0067f5f70a1a0e1f0ec506d14349c4388fdfb740 OP_EQUAL
address
31jATsEFbMp4M6eBwJj9pMUnHZqMVzbuNs
transaction
81b3048b9e4f753d23ea3a355f4312af7432b987e296a5862b661c9bb624c07f
spent
true